Ayurvedic Herbal Treatment for Colon Cancer

Colon cancer, also known as colorectal cancer, is cancer arising in the colon and return.  These cancers usually results from polyps and chronic ulcerative colitis, and are more common in the western world, probably because of a high fat diet.  The common symptoms of colorectal cancer include fatigue, weakness, anemia, breathlessness, a change in bowel habits, a reduction in the size of the stools, diarrhoea or constipation, blood with the stool, dark stool, weight loss, abdominal pain, cramps, and bloating.  The modern management of colorectal cancer includes sur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ation therapy.
